The Senior Epic Application Analyst is responsible for the implementation, configuration, maintenance, and support of Epic applications within a healthcare setting. They collaborate with cross-functional teams, including clinicians, IT professionals, and other stakeholders, to ensure the seamless integration and functionality of Epic applications. This role involves a deep understanding of Epic Systems' healthcare software and the ability to manage projects independently.
